Transaction 69615bfbfdcc1005b32acdf3f79372157601e07c619f587f33424fc022b63048
1 Input
1 Output
-
69615bfbfdcc1005b32acdf3f79372157601e07c619f587f33424fc022b63048:0
- value
- 975917
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 813cda1d9f137ce467e1b6c80849dbbfb335b629 OP_EQUAL
- address
- 3DUMzMwusSXiE8MiqdUyRPmHMEhjCfpwuz